Director: John M. Stahl Run Time: 110 min. Format: DCP Rating: NR Release Year: 1945

Starring: Gene Tierney, Cornel Wilde, Jeanne Crain, Vincent Price

While on a train, writer Richard Harland (Cornel Wilde) strikes up a relationship with the gorgeous Ellen Berent (Gene Tierney). Ellen quickly becomes obsessed with Richard and abandons her fiancĂ©, Russell Quinton (Vincent Price), to be with him. The couple rushes into marriage, with both of them caught up in romance and Richard intrigued by Ellen’s intensity. Only after settling into marriage, however, does Richard realize that she is psychotically jealous and highly unstable.
